Railway Servants Grievances Rise Over Amendments
A Wanganui Herald report notes New Zealand railway staff angered by the Railway Amendments Bill No 2. It allows the Minister of Railways to set salaries within class limits and remove annual increments and annual leave as a legal right. Casual workers face removal risk and uncertain security under regulation driven by the minister.

Austria and Hungary clash over meat import pact secrets
The Austrian Parliament debates a secret agreement restricting meat imports without Hungary’s consent. Austria claims Hungary approved 10,000 tons of Argentine meat, while Hungary denies more than 2,000 tons. It remains uncertain if Parliament will trigger imports.

Labour and Arbitration Court Protest Over Shearers Dispute
Dunedin trades and labour council passes a resolution denouncing the Arbitration Court president for not issuing an award in the shearers shed hands dispute. The council urges the Minister to explain the delay and holds the executive to draft a letter detailing alleged inconsistencies and unfair decisions.

Partial settlement reached in Gipborne shearers dispute
The Conciliation Council led by Harle Giles reports thirteen clauses dropped and fifteen clauses agreed on relating to shearing conditions. These will go to the Arbitration Court as a recommendation for inclusion in an award. Seventeen clauses remain in dispute, including pay rate and hours, to be presented to the Court.
